Privacy Hardware
A VPN doesn't help if the hardware underneath it is already compromised.
This category has a real theater problem — cheap faraday pouches that fail at the seams, "privacy phone" companies that don't ship, marketing claims with no independent testing behind them. We only feature what's genuinely verified, and we say plainly when a company we're otherwise recommending has a bad track record in one specific area.
The most rigorous mobile privacy/security hardening available on consumer hardware — with a maintainer conduct history worth knowing about.
A hardened Android fork built around exploit mitigation — a hardware-backed secure element (Titan M2), memory tagging, verified boot with user-controlled signing keys, and Google services stripped out by default (sandboxed Play Services is opt-in, not baked in). GrapheneOS's own official recommendation is to buy a currently-supported Pixel and flash it yourself using their browser-based installer (10–30 minutes, no command line needed) — they explicitly do not endorse any reseller selling pre-flashed devices, partly over cost and partly because you can't independently verify a stranger didn't modify the OS first.
Watch out: two things worth knowing before recommending this to someone. First, it only runs on Google Pixel hardware today (a Motorola partnership was announced for 2027, still pending) — an irony given Google isn't a privacy-friendly company, though GrapheneOS treats Pixel purely as a hardware vendor and removes Google's software layer entirely. Second, the project's founder has a documented history of public, heated disputes with resellers and former business partners (including a public falling-out with a phone retailer and a long-running feud referenced in a 2026 Wired investigation) — the software itself is excellent, but the project's public conduct has real friction worth knowing about.

Visit Yubico →This category is split between real engineering and pure marketing theater — independent lab testing exists, and most cheap options fail it.
The one faraday bag brand in this research with actual independent, third-party verification: security researcher Matt Blaze ran controlled RF chamber tests (1–6 GHz) and found Mission Darkness's pouches achieved 90+ dB of signal attenuation — genuinely effective, not just a self-reported marketing number.
Watch out about this category generally: the same independent testing found makeshift alternatives fail badly — mylar emergency bags managed only ~9 dB (essentially useless), and closure mechanism (zipper/velcro quality) matters as much as the fabric itself. Cheap unbranded faraday pouches on marketplaces frequently fail at the seams within months, which is arguably worse than not using one at all, since it creates false confidence.
